0

这是跨域..即不同的域,我无权访问其他域。

这是 w3 参考:

http://www.w3schools.com/tags/tag_iframe.asp

这些似乎是你设置的东西,而不是你拉的东西。

MDN 有这个:

https://developer.mozilla.org/en/HTML/Element/iframe

再一次你设置的东西。

它说您无法访问来自不同域的大多数属性...如果是这样,您可以访问哪些属性...它并没有说明全部。

如果 iFrame 属性不提供信息。关于加载的内容...我可以进入加载到 Iframe 的窗口的 DOM(并非所有属性都无法访问)吗?

4

1 回答 1

1

我认为可以安全地假设通过 IFrame 引入的任何内容都不能通过您的 DOM 获得。

话虽如此,您是否可以使用 AJAX 来引入页面内容?这将有效地将内容加载到页面中,并让您可以访问 DOM 中的元素。

于 2012-05-24T23:49:25.823 回答